本発明は、スクミリンゴガイの忌避方法に関するものである。 The present invention relates to memorial避方method Pomacea canaliculata.

南米原産の淡水巻貝スクミリンゴガイは主として1980年代に東アジア・東南アジアに食料として導入された。日本では1981年に九州に導入されたがその後商品価値を失い、養殖池から逃げ出して野生化した貝が九州各地の河川・クリーク・水路・水田で繁殖するようになった。本貝は呼吸器官としてえらと肺様器官を持ち通常水中で棲息するが、産卵時には陸上に移動して水路の岸壁や稲の茎の上で産卵する。卵塊は人の親指大でピンク色を呈し、産卵数が多い時は水路の岸壁がピンク色に染まり水路景観を著しく損なうなど、特に観光地では大きな問題となっている(非特許文献1)。   South American native freshwater snails were introduced as food in East and Southeast Asia mainly in the 1980s. In Japan, it was introduced to Kyushu in 1981, but then lost its commercial value, and shellfish that escaped from the culture pond and became wild became bred in rivers, creeks, waterways, and paddy fields throughout Kyushu. This shellfish has a gill-like organ as a respiratory organ and usually inhabits in the water, but when spawning, it moves to the land and lays eggs on the quay of the waterway and on the rice stalk. Egg masses are pink with human thumb size, and when there are many eggs laid, the quay of the waterway is dyed pink and the waterway landscape is remarkably damaged (non-patent document 1).

この貝の防除方法として、水田においては農薬登録された殺貝剤が数種類あるが、河川や水路に散布できる農薬はなく、人海戦術で水路の岸壁に産み付けられた卵塊をそぎ落とす以外にほとんど対策がない現状にある。   As a method of controlling this shellfish, there are several types of pesticides registered as pesticides in paddy fields, but there are no pesticides that can be sprayed on rivers and waterways, except for removing egg masses laid on the quay of waterways by human sea tactics. There is almost no countermeasure.

本発明は、安全で効果的なスクミリンゴガイの忌避材および忌避方法を提供し、河川・水路におけるスクミリンゴガイの産卵を防止する事を目的としている。   An object of the present invention is to provide a safe and effective repellent material and repellent method for scallop apple mussel, and to prevent spawning of scallop mussel in rivers and waterways.

スクミリンゴガイは、通常は、用水路等の水中に生息し、産卵時は水路のコンクリートや土などの擁壁を登り、気中部分に産卵する性質があり、このために繁殖することが可能であるが、本発明者は、スクミリンゴガイが水路の岸壁に産卵した卵塊の除去方法について検討した結果、スクミリンゴガイの忌避剤を水路の水面すぐ上の岸壁に設置することでスクミリンゴガイの水中から気中への移動を防止することができること、それにより産卵を防止できるという知見を得た。   Sukurigingai usually lives in water such as irrigation canals, and when spawning, it has the property of climbing retaining walls such as concrete and soil in the canal and laying eggs in the aerial part, so it can breed. As a result of examining the method for removing egg masses spawned on the quay of the waterway, the present inventor has installed a repellent of the scallop apple mussel on the quay just above the water surface of the waterway, so The knowledge that it can be prevented and thereby egg laying can be prevented.

更に、本発明者は、前記知見に基づいて、スクミリンゴガイの忌避剤をスクミリンゴガイの生息する水路等の気中部分に安定して存在せしめることにより、スクミリンゴガイの産卵を効果的に防止できること見いだし、本発明に至ったものである。   Furthermore, based on the above findings, the present inventor has found that the spawning of scallop apple mussels can be effectively prevented by allowing the repellent of scallop apple mussels to be stably present in the aerial part of a waterway or the like inhabiting the scallop apple mussels. Has been reached.

即ち、本発明のスクミリンゴガイの忌避方法は、水路の岸壁の水面より1cm〜100cm高い部分に、スクミリンゴガイの忌避剤と皮膜形成型樹脂とを含有するスクミリンゴガイ用忌避材を配置して、前記スクミリンゴガイの忌避剤を含んだ皮膜を形成するスクミリンゴガイの忌避方法であって、
前記スクミリンゴガイの忌避剤は、平均粒径500μm以下の銅粉であり、前記スクミリンゴガイ用忌避材中に3質量%以上50質量%以下含有されており、
前記皮膜形成型樹脂は、室温硬化型樹脂または水性エマルジョン樹脂よりなることを特徴とする。
That is , in the method for repelling a scallop apple mussel according to the present invention, a repellent material for a scallop apple mussel containing a repellent of scallop apple mussel and a film-forming resin is disposed in a portion 1 cm to 100 cm higher than the water surface of the quay of the waterway. A method for repelling a scallop that forms a film containing an agent,
The repellent of the scallop apple mussel is copper powder having an average particle size of 500 μm or less, and is contained in the repellent material for scallop apple mussel in an amount of 3% by mass to 50% by mass,
The film-forming resin comprises a room temperature curable resin or an aqueous emulsion resin .

本発明のスクミリンゴガイ用忌避材によれば、スクミリンゴガイの生息する水路等の気中部分の所望の位置にスクミリンゴガイの忌避剤を皮膜状に配置することができるので、水路等に棲息するスクミリンゴガイが産卵のために気中に出てくるのを防止し、結果的にスクミリンゴガイの産卵を防止できる。   According to the repellent material for scallop apple mussels of the present invention, the repellent of scallop apple mussels can be arranged in a film at a desired position in the aerial part such as a waterway inhabited by scallop apple mussels. Therefore, it can be prevented from coming out in the air, and as a result, spawning of scallop apple mussels can be prevented.

更に、本発明の好ましい実施態様に於いては、銅粉や(メタ)アクリレートを含有する樹脂を選択しているので、上記効果に加えて、環境にやさしいという効果を有している。   Furthermore, in a preferred embodiment of the present invention, since a resin containing copper powder or (meth) acrylate is selected, in addition to the above effects, there is an effect that it is environmentally friendly.

また、本発明のスクミリンゴガイの忌避方法は、容易且つ確実にスクミリンゴガイを忌避することができる。   In addition, the method for repelling the scallop apple mussel according to the present invention can easily and reliably repel the scallop apple mussel.

従って、本発明のスクミリンゴガイ用忌避材およびスクミリンゴガイの忌避方法は、スクミリンゴガイが棲息するいろいろな河川、クリーク、水路、池などに適用でき、非常に有用である。   Therefore, the repellent material for scallop apple mussels and the repellent method of scallop apple mussels according to the present invention can be applied to various rivers, creeks, waterways, ponds and the like where scallop apple mussels live and is very useful.

本発明で用いるスクミリンゴガイの忌避剤としては、銅、亜鉛、錫等の金属粉が挙げられるが、そのうち銅粉が、入手し易さ、価格、人体への毒性の面から優れており、好ましい。特に、その粒度については、本発明者の検討に拠れば、平均粒径が500μm以下であることが好ましく、300μm以下であることが一層好ましい。   Examples of the repellent for scallop apple mussels used in the present invention include metal powders such as copper, zinc, and tin. Of these, copper powder is preferable because of its availability, cost, and toxicity to the human body. In particular, regarding the particle size, the average particle size is preferably 500 μm or less, and more preferably 300 μm or less, according to the study of the present inventors.

スクミリンゴガイ用忌避材中でのスクミリンゴガイの忌避剤の配合量については3質量%以上50質量%以下が好ましく、5質量%以上30質量%以下が一層好ましい。3質量%以上であれば、スクミリンゴガイの忌避剤の効果が確実に得られるし、50質量%以下であれば硬化後の皮膜が柔軟性不足から耐久性が低下することもない。   About 3 mass% or more and 50 mass% or less are preferable about the compounding quantity of the repellent of Sumi apple mussel in the repellent material for Sumi apple mussels, and 5 mass% or more and 30 mass% or less are still more preferable. If it is 3% by mass or more, the effect of the repellent of Sukuringogai can be obtained with certainty, and if it is 50% by mass or less, the cured film will not be less flexible and its durability will not be lowered.

本発明で用いる皮膜形成型樹脂は、市販の塗料等の被膜形成能力を有し、しかもスクミリンゴガイの忌避剤と相互作用を起こし当該忌避剤の能力を低下しないものであれば、どのようなものでも構わないが、室温硬化型樹脂又は水性エマルジョン樹脂が作業性が良く、好ましい。   The film-forming resin used in the present invention has any film-forming ability such as a commercially available paint, and any kind of resin can be used as long as it interacts with the repellent of scallop apple mussel and does not reduce the repellent ability. However, a room temperature curable resin or an aqueous emulsion resin is preferable because of its good workability.

室温硬化型樹脂としては、(メタ)アクリレート樹脂、不飽和ポリエステル樹脂、ビニルエステル樹脂、エポキシ樹脂、ウレタン樹脂等が挙げられるが、そのうち、環境への安全性を考慮して、(メタ)アクリレートを含有する樹脂が好ましく選択される。   Examples of room temperature curable resins include (meth) acrylate resins, unsaturated polyester resins, vinyl ester resins, epoxy resins, and urethane resins. Of these, (meth) acrylates are used in consideration of environmental safety. The resin to be contained is preferably selected.

(メタ)アクリレートを含有する樹脂としては、市販の何れの樹脂を用いることができるが、銅粉等のスクミリンゴガイの忌避剤を添加する前の粘度が100〜100000mPa・sのものが好ましい。粘度100mPa・s以上ならば銅粉等のスクミリンゴガイの忌避剤が沈降することもなく、粘度100000mPa・s以下であれば塗布作業性が劣ることもない。   As the resin containing (meth) acrylate, any commercially available resin can be used, but a resin having a viscosity of 100 to 100,000 mPa · s before adding a repellent of scallop apple oyster such as copper powder is preferable. If the viscosity is 100 mPa · s or more, the repellent of scallop apple oyster such as copper powder does not settle, and if the viscosity is 100000 mPa · s or less, the coating workability is not inferior.

水性エマルジョン樹脂としては、酢酸ビニルエマルジョン、酢ビ−エチレン共重合エマルジョン、アクリル酸エステルエマルジョン、アクリル酸エステル共重合エマルジョン、酢ビ−アクリル酸エステル共重合エマルジョン、ポリエチレンエマルジョン、スチレン−ブタジエン共重合エマルジョン、クロロプレンエマルジョン等が挙げられ、この何れも用いることが可能である。   Examples of the aqueous emulsion resin include vinyl acetate emulsion, vinyl acetate-ethylene copolymer emulsion, acrylic ester emulsion, acrylic ester copolymer emulsion, vinyl acetate-acrylic ester copolymer emulsion, polyethylene emulsion, styrene-butadiene copolymer emulsion, A chloroprene emulsion can be used, and any of these can be used.

本発明のスクミリンゴガイ用忌避材に於いては、スクミリンゴガイの忌避剤と皮膜形成型樹脂以外の第三成分を発明の効果が阻害されない限りに於いて含有することができ、このような成分としては、例えば、前記樹脂の硬化剤、硬化促進剤、安定剤、紫外線吸収剤、チクソ性付与剤、無機充填剤、有機充填剤等が挙げられる。   In the repellent material for scallop apple mussel according to the present invention, a third component other than the repellent of scallop apple mussel and the film-forming resin can be contained as long as the effects of the invention are not inhibited. Examples thereof include a curing agent, a curing accelerator, a stabilizer, an ultraviolet absorber, a thixotropic agent, an inorganic filler, and an organic filler for the resin.

本発明のスクミリンゴガイ用忌避材の製造方法は、特に限定されないが、例えば、皮膜形成型樹脂にスクミリンゴガイの忌避剤を添加し、攪拌することによりスクミリンゴガイの忌避剤を皮膜形成型樹脂中に分散させることにより製造することができる。   The method for producing the repellent material for scallop apple mussels of the present invention is not particularly limited. For example, the repellent agent for scallop apple mussels is added to the film-forming resin and stirred to disperse the repellent of scallop apple moth in the film-forming resin. Can be manufactured.

本発明のスクミリンゴガイの忌避方法は、上記本発明のスクミリンゴガイ用忌避材を、圃場やスクミリンゴガイの生息する水路の気中部分に配置することを特徴としている。具体的には、上記本発明のスクミリンゴガイ用忌避材を所望の位置に塗布することで、皮膜形成型樹脂が硬化し、スクミリンゴガイの忌避剤を含んだ皮膜が当該位置に形成される。   The repellent method for the scallop apple mussel according to the present invention is characterized in that the repellent material for the scallop apple mussel according to the present invention is disposed in an air field of a field or a water channel in which the scallop apple mussel lives. Specifically, the film-forming resin is cured by applying the above-described repellent material for the scallop apple mussels of the present invention to a desired position, and a film containing the repellent of scallop mussel is formed at that position.

スクミリンゴガイ用忌避材を配置する位置は特に限定されないが、水面近くであることが好ましく、水面より1cm〜100cmであることがより好ましい。   The position where the repellent material for scallop apple mussels is not particularly limited, but is preferably near the water surface, more preferably 1 cm to 100 cm from the water surface.

スクミリンゴガイ用忌避材を配置する部分は、できるだけ平面的であって、形状安定性が有れば、どのような材質のものであっても構わず、材質的には鉄を始めとするいろいろな金属、或いはコンクリート、石、木、樹脂でできている部分であっても、また、土の部分であっても構わない   The portion where the repellent material for scallops is placed is as flat as possible and can be of any material as long as it has shape stability. Or it may be a part made of concrete, stone, wood, resin, or a part of earth.

次に実施例、比較例を挙げて、本発明を一層詳説する。   Next, the present invention will be described in more detail with reference to examples and comparative examples.

<実施例1>
樹脂分濃度40質量%の酢酸ビニル水性エマルジョン(商品名“ペガール#643R”、高圧ガス工業社製)100質量部に、平均粒径30μmの銅粉を1.2質量部添加し、約0.5時間攪拌して分散させ、忌避材1を得た。
<Example 1>
1.2 parts by mass of copper powder having an average particle size of 30 μm is added to 100 parts by mass of an aqueous vinyl acetate emulsion having a resin concentration of 40% by mass (trade name “Pegard # 643R”, manufactured by High Pressure Gas Industry Co., Ltd.). The repellent material 1 was obtained by stirring and dispersing for 5 hours.

内寸幅2m×2m、厚み10cm、高さ80cmのコンクリート製水槽の4つの内壁面に高さ40cmから55cmの位置に幅15cmで忌避材1を200g/m2塗布し、1日間乾燥養生して、忌避材1の塗膜を形成した。その後、高さ30cmまでの水位で水を張り、水温を28℃に保ちスクミリンゴガイが生息できる環境を作った。 Applying 200g / m 2 of repellent 1 with a width of 15cm to a position of 40cm to 55cm on the four inner walls of a concrete water tank with an internal width of 2m x 2m, a thickness of 10cm, and a height of 80cm. Thus, a coating film of the repellent material 1 was formed. After that, water was filled at a water level up to 30 cm in height, and the temperature was kept at 28 ° C. to create an environment in which scallop apple mussels can inhabit.

前記の水槽内に殻高25〜30mmのスクミリンゴガイの雌雄各30頭を飼育して、60日間壁面への産卵状況および水槽の外へのスクミリンゴガイの移動の有無を観察した。その結果、水槽外への移動も無いし、壁面への産卵もみとめられなかった。この結果を表1に示した。   Thirty males and females of scallop apple mussels with a shell height of 25 to 30 mm were bred in the aquarium, and the spawning situation on the wall surface and the presence or absence of the scallop apple mussels out of the aquarium were observed for 60 days. As a result, there was no movement outside the aquarium, and no egg laying on the wall was observed. The results are shown in Table 1.

<実施例2>
無溶剤型の2液反応型アクリル樹脂(商品名“ハードロックII DK550−003A剤/B剤”、電気化学工業社製)のA剤100質量部およびB剤100質量部に、それぞれ平均粒径30μmの銅粉を5質量部添加し、約0.5時間攪拌して分散させ、忌避材2のA剤およびB剤を得た。
<Example 2>
The average particle size of each of 100 parts by mass of A agent and 100 parts by mass of B agent of solvent-free two-component reactive acrylic resin (trade name “Hard Rock II DK550-003 A agent / B agent”, manufactured by Denki Kagaku Kogyo Co., Ltd.) 5 parts by mass of 30 μm copper powder was added, and the mixture was stirred and dispersed for about 0.5 hours to obtain repellent 2 agent A and agent B.

忌避材2のA剤、B剤を質量比1:1で混合した樹脂を200g/m2塗布し、1日間硬化養生して、忌避材2の塗膜を形成したことを除き実施例1と同様にしてスクミリンゴガイが生息できる環境を作り、実施例1と同じ評価を行った。この結果を表1に示した。 Example 1 except that 200 g / m 2 of a resin in which the A and B agents of repellent material 2 were mixed at a mass ratio of 1: 1 was applied and cured for 1 day to form a repellent material 2 coating film. In the same manner, an environment where scallop apple mussels can inhabit was created, and the same evaluation as in Example 1 was performed. The results are shown in Table 1.

<比較例1>
忌避材1を塗布しないことを除き実施例1と同様にしてスクミリンゴガイが生息できる環境を作り、実施例1と同じ評価を行った。この結果を表1に示した。
<Comparative Example 1>
The same evaluation as in Example 1 was performed by creating an environment in which scallop apple mussels can inhabit in the same manner as in Example 1 except that the repellent material 1 was not applied. The results are shown in Table 1.

<比較例2>
高さ10cmから25cmの水中に浸漬する位置に塗布したことを除いて実施例2と同様にしてスクミリンゴガイが生息できる環境を作り、実施例2と同じ評価を行った。この結果を表1に示した。
<Comparative example 2>
The same evaluation as in Example 2 was performed in the same manner as in Example 2 except that it was applied to a position where it was immersed in water having a height of 10 cm to 25 cm. The results are shown in Table 1.

<比較例3>
銅粉を添加しなかったことを除き実施例2と同様にしてスクミリンゴガイが生息できる環境を作り、実施例2と同じ評価を行った。この結果を表1に示した。
<Comparative Example 3>
The same evaluation as in Example 2 was performed in the same manner as in Example 2 except that copper powder was not added, and an environment where scallop apple mussels can live was created. The results are shown in Table 1.
